First theatre on the site built 1848. Destroyed by a fire on 21 Jan 1901, with only the exterior walls surviving. - Second theatre built 1901-1903 by Tony Ferret and Georges Ferret within the walls of the former theatre. Opened Aug 1903 with Victor Hugo's drama Hernani. 1995-1997 renovations. 2009-2012 exterior renovations. 616 seats. (English)
